Bir - Hindu Boy Name Meaning and Pronunciation

Bir

Bir is a short and impactful name, primarily used in India and other parts of South Asia. It is predominantly a masculine name, carrying a strong and masculine energy. The name is of Hindi origin, meaning 'brave' or 'warrior'.

Bir is easy to pronounce and write, making it a popular choice for parents seeking a name that is both simple and meaningful. It is associated with strength, courage, and determination, making it a name that evokes a sense of power and resilience.

While Bir is not widely known outside of South Asia, it holds cultural significance within these regions. It is often found in literature and mythology, reflecting the importance of bravery and warrior spirit in these cultures.

Basic Information

Gender: Boy

Sounds Like: BEER

Pronunciation Explanation: Pronounced like the English word 'beer'.

Summary and Meaning

Meaning: brave, warrior

Origin: Bir is a Hindi name, originating from the Indian subcontinent.

Usage: Bir is primarily a masculine name, though it can occasionally be used for girls.
